I thought in a recent survey , The fans were mostly infavour of TO been in SL .
Bradfords ground is a mess with large parts taped off as it's unsafe . I cant see IMG giving + points for Odsal now .


For me its the lack of TV revenue from France that is the issue, even a small amount would take away the 'they bring no away fans' arguement. Also it impacts SKY as French viewers dont contribute to their viewing figures.

And agree on Odsal but depends how deep they are looking at the facilities, if they are just looking at capacity then it will get a tick, if they are sending asessors out to have a look it might be different.


Got to say I also agree re Bradford and Odsal as just can't see how any points can be awarded for the ground as it really is now nothing more than a crater, it is in a very sad and sorry dilapidated state.
